Business Positions
ExxonMobil
Oil and gas exploration, production, and marketing
Imperial Oil Limited
Canada's largest petroleum company.
Board Memberships
Fraser Institute
Canadian conservative-libertarian free-market public policy think tank
XTO Energy Inc.
Crude Petroleum and Natural Gas; sold to Exxon in 2009
•
Director